WebHip dislocations are caused by a significant amount of force; evaluate the patient for life-threatening concomitant injuries. The most common hip dislocation is posterior. Hips should be reduced within 6 hours to reduce the likelihood of avascular necrosis of the femoral head. Figure 10.1 Posterior Hip Dislocation. WebOct 17, 2024 · The muscles of your lower extremity. Refer for angulated, displaced, … WebJan 10, 2024 · Extremity fasciotomy is the only recognized treatment for acute compartment syndrome. The leg is the most frequently affected site in the lower extremity requiring fasciotomy [ 1,2 ]. Although less common, acute compartment syndrome can occur in the thigh, buttock, and foot [ 3-7 ].

The hip spica cast is one of the most difficult casts to apply. 2. The hip spica cast generally is composed of an abdominal portion attached to long leg casts, which is a so-called “double spica cast.”. When the unaffected extremity is placed into a thigh-only cast, the cast is termed a “1½ spica cast.”. meme thumbs up group
